How many days of annual leave are employees entitled to in Israel?

Under the Annual Leave Law 1951, employees are entitled to a minimum of 12 working days of paid annual leave in their first five years of service, increasing to 14 days from year six and 21 days from year seven and beyond. Some collective agreements provide more generous entitlements. For more detail, see Annual Leave, Sick Leave and Public Holidays in Israel: Complete Guide.
